Average Car Insurance Rates in Queens, NY

Car insurance premiums in Queens tend to be higher than the national average due to urban density and traffic risks. On average, drivers in Queens pay between $1,300 and $2,000 annually for full coverage.

These rates reflect the local risk environment, including accident frequency and theft rates. Understanding these averages helps you set realistic expectations when shopping for insurance.

  • Queens drivers typically pay about 15-25% more than the national average due to higher traffic congestion and accident rates in the city.

  • Full coverage policies, which include liability, collision, and comprehensive coverage, cost more but provide better protection against various risks.

  • Liability-only insurance is cheaper but may not cover damages to your own vehicle in an accident, which is important in urban areas.

  • Insurance companies often adjust rates based on claims history and credit score, so your personal profile can significantly affect your premium.

Knowing these average costs helps you compare quotes effectively and avoid overpaying for coverage you don’t need.

Key Factors Influencing Car Insurance Rates in Queens

Several factors impact how much you pay for car insurance in Queens. These include your driving record, vehicle type, and even your neighborhood within Queens.

Insurers assess risk based on these details to set your premium. Understanding these factors can help you manage your costs better.

  • Your driving history is crucial; a clean record with no accidents or violations usually results in lower premiums.

  • The type and age of your vehicle affect rates—newer or luxury cars often cost more to insure due to higher repair costs.

  • Your ZIP code within Queens matters because some areas have higher rates of theft or accidents, influencing insurer risk assessments.

  • Credit scores also play a role; better credit often leads to lower insurance premiums as insurers view you as less risky.

By knowing these factors, you can take steps to improve your profile and reduce your insurance costs over time.

Understanding Coverage Options for Queens Drivers

Choosing the right coverage is essential to balance cost and protection. In Queens, certain coverages are more important due to urban driving risks.

Knowing what each coverage type offers helps you customize your policy to your situation and budget.

  • Liability coverage is mandatory in New York and covers damages to others if you’re at fault in an accident.

  • Collision coverage pays for repairs to your vehicle after an accident, which is valuable in crowded city traffic.

  • Comprehensive coverage protects against non-collision events like theft, vandalism, or weather damage common in urban areas.

  • Uninsured motorist coverage is important in Queens due to the risk of encountering drivers without insurance.

Reviewing these options with your insurer ensures you have the right protection without paying for unnecessary extras.

Impact of Traffic and Accident Rates on Insurance in Queens

Queens experiences heavy traffic and a higher accident rate compared to many other areas. This environment directly influences insurance premiums.

Insurers factor in local accident statistics and traffic density to assess risk, which can increase your costs.

  • High traffic congestion leads to more frequent minor accidents, raising claims frequency and insurance rates.

  • Areas with higher accident rates often see increased premiums due to greater risk exposure for insurers.

  • Insurance companies analyze local crash data to adjust rates, so living in a safer neighborhood within Queens can lower your premium.

  • Defensive driving courses can help reduce your risk profile and may qualify you for discounts despite the challenging traffic conditions.

Understanding how traffic and accident data affect your insurance helps you make informed decisions about coverage and driving habits.
